Chaperonopathy

Noun
- 1 Any disease associated with a faulty chaperone (protein).
"There are many chaperonopathies already classified as such but here we will deal only with those affecting Hsp70 family members, briefly, and specifically in more detail with those pertaining to one of the members of this family, HSPA9B or mortalin."

Etymology
From chaperone + -pathy.
